About Noble Avenue Elementary

Noble Avenue Elementary operates as a middle-of-the-pack primary school in North Hills, California, run under Los Angeles Unified. Current enrollment sits at 656 students spanning grades K through 5. Compared to the state average of about 465 students per school, that is 41% larger than typical.

Los Angeles Unified comprises 784 schools with combined enrollment of 406,887 students; Noble Avenue Elementary is among them.

Looking at the student body, Noble Avenue Elementary lists that the student body is overwhelmingly Hispanic (89%); the rest is composed of 4% White, 3% multiracial, 3% Asian. That is visibly more Hispanic than the county at large, where the share is closer to 48%.

In terms of school funding signals, Noble Avenue Elementary records 33 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 20.2:1. The state averages around 22.3:1, so this campus is tighter than the state norm typical. Roughly 94% of students at Noble Avenue Elementary q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, often used as a Title I proxy. Set against Los Angeles County (around 70%), the school's rate is noticeably above typical.

With demographic context factored in, Noble Avenue Elementary s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 23.4%; this one delivers 24.8%.

Across the wider county, ACS estimates for Los Angeles County put the typical household earns roughly $90,112 per year, 36%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and roughly 10% of residents live below the federal poverty line. Noble Avenue Elementary is one of 2244 public schools in Los Angeles County (combined enrollment of about 1,265,907 students).

Vista Middle is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.2 miles from this campus.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Noble Avenue Elementary.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Noble Avenue Elementary at 3rd of 7; the average score across the group is 29.1%.

Noble Avenue Elementary operates from a city-core location.

Over the past 7-year window.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at Noble Avenue Elementary has fell 27%, going from 894 students in 2018 to 656 in 2025. The student-to-teacher ratio fell from 22.9:1 in 2018 to 20.2:1 today.
